Threat Alert: TeamTNT is Back and Attacking Vulnerable Redis Servers

Aqua Security

Over the past few weeks, TeamTNT grabbed headlines after launching several novel attacks against cloud native infrastructure. In response, Docker Hub decided to remove TeamTNT’s malicious images from its community and deleted the user 'Hildeteamtnt.' But just a few days later, TeamTNT reemerged with a catchy logo “Still alive” embedded in their scripts (although “still standing" by Elton John would have been more clever) and a brand-new Docker Hub account ‘kirito666.

Self-documenting Architecture

Strategic Tech

One of the biggest time costs in software development is understanding how a system works. And the problem may be growing. Systems are getting more complex yet our ability to understand them doesn’t seem to be growing at the same rate. As we continuously develop software systems, the complexity slowly increases and we don’t fully realise it. Nobody sets out to create a Big Ball of Mud, but many codebases end up that way due to the cumulative effect of the thousands of small changes we make.
